Doesn't work on NEC PC 9801 RX 21 #1046

A little about the NEC PC 9801 RX 21 computer model: It has two NEC FD1155D 5.25 floppy disk drives, and the cable looks standard for all Shugart 5.25 floppy drives.

From the diagram online, I realized that the Gotek cable should be straight, not inverted like regular 3.5 floppy drives, so I used this cable (the one without the middle bend).

Settings I changed from the defaults in the FF file:
interface = jc (removed the jumper; in theory, it should work in Shugart mode)
host = pc98

I didn't change the other settings.

Then I formatted the flash drive to FAT32 and added several PC 98 game dumps in HDM format, removing extra characters in the names just in case.

Without the flash drive, the computer boots up fine and displays N - 88 Basic.
If I insert the flash drive into Gotek and reboot the computer, it doesn't boot, only a black screen remains. You can switch ROMs in Gotek itself using the buttons, but restarting again doesn't change anything.

I tried setting it up in HxC mode, selecting the indexed configuration. I repacked all the game dumps into HDE using the HxC utility and renamed them all to DSKA0000 - ... DSKA0009, but the result remained the same.

I also tried using a normal 3.5 floppy drive cable (with several pins reversed). The result remained the same, a black screen.

I started to think the Gotek was broken, but it works fine on the Amiga 500.

The chip in the Gotek, if that matters, is AT32F415CBT7.
